●对n 个元素的有序表A[1..n]进行顺序查找,其成功查找的平均查找长度(即在查找表中找到指定关键码
●对n 个元素的有序表A[1..n]进行顺序查找,其成功查找的平均查找长度(即在查找表中找到指定关键码的元素时,所进行比较的表中元素个数的期望值)为(58)。
(58)
A. n
B. (n+1)/2
C. lOg2 n
D. n2
试题(58)分析
本题考查顺序查找方法。
假设从前往后找,则所找元素为第1个元素时,与表中的1个元素作了比较,所找元素为第2个元素时,与表中的2个元素作了比较,……,所找元素为第n个元素时,与表中的n个元素作了比较,因此,平均查找长度等于(1+2+…+n)/n。
参考答案
(58)B
●对n 个元素的有序表A[1..n]进行顺序查找,其成功查找的平均查找长度(即在查找表中找到指定关键 计算机类考试 2020-05-26 …
●对n 个元素的有序表A[1..n]进行顺序查找,其成功查找的平均查找长度(即在查找表中找到指定关键 计算机类考试 2020-05-26 …
对n个元素的有序表A[1..n]进行二分(折半)查找(除2取商时向下取整),查找元素A[i](1≤i 计算机类考试 2020-05-26 …
对n个元素的有序表A[1..n]进行二分(折半)查找(除2取商时向下取整),查找元素A[i](1≤i 计算机类考试 2020-05-26 …
排列31524的逆序列是多少?a[j]等于在排列中先于j但大于j的整数的个数;它量度j反序程度.数 数学 2020-06-12 …
对于一个自然数n,如果能找到自然数a和b(ab≠0),使n=a+b+ab,则称n是一个好数对于一个 数学 2020-06-18 …
假设一维数组a[N]中的N个元素是一个按从小到大排序排列的有序表,编写一个程序从a中二分查找出其值 其他 2020-07-15 …
数据结构题目对于17个元素的有序表A[1]-A[17]作二分查找,在查找其等于A[8]的元素需要数 数学 2020-07-23 …
区间最值问题已知一个n个数序列a[i],在序列a中区间[l,r]之间找出最小值a[p],求出a[p 数学 2020-08-01 …
对于一个正整数n,若能找到正整数a,b使得n=a+b+ab,则称n为一个“好数”,例如:3=1+1+ 其他 2020-10-30 …